Subject: [can-next-rfc 11/14] can: mcp251xfd: __mcp251xfd_chip_set_mode(): prepare for PLL support: improve error handling and diagnostics

This patch prepares the __mcp251xfd_chip_set_mode() function for PLL
support by adding more error checks and diagnostics.

.../net/can/spi/mcp251xfd/mcp251xfd-core.c | 39 ++++++++++++++-----
1 file changed, 30 insertions(+), 9 deletions(-)
diff --git a/drivers/net/can/spi/mcp251xfd/mcp251xfd-core.c b/drivers/net/can/spi/mcp251xfd/mcp251xfd-core.c
index 734581541d6d..d90bf995e223 100644
--- a/drivers/net/can/spi/mcp251xfd/mcp251xfd-core.c
+++ b/drivers/net/can/spi/mcp251xfd/mcp251xfd-core.c
@@ -544,34 +544,55 @@ static int
__mcp251xfd_chip_set_mode(const struct mcp251xfd_priv *priv,
const u8 mode_req, bool nowait)
{
- u32 con, con_reqop;
+ u32 con = 0, con_reqop, osc = 0;
+ u8 mode;
int err;
con_reqop = FIELD_PREP(MCP251XFD_REG_CON_REQOP_MASK, mode_req);
err = regmap_update_bits(priv->map_reg, MCP251XFD_REG_CON,
MCP251XFD_REG_CON_REQOP_MASK, con_reqop);
- if (err)
+ if (err == -EBADMSG) {
+ netdev_err(priv->ndev,
+ "Failed to set Requested Operation Mode.\n");
+
+ return -ENODEV;
+ } else if (err) {
return err;
+ }
if (mode_req == MCP251XFD_REG_CON_MODE_SLEEP || nowait)
return 0;
err = regmap_read_poll_timeout(priv->map_reg, MCP251XFD_REG_CON, con,
+ !mcp251xfd_reg_invalid(con) &&
FIELD_GET(MCP251XFD_REG_CON_OPMOD_MASK,
con) == mode_req,
MCP251XFD_POLL_SLEEP_US,
MCP251XFD_POLL_TIMEOUT_US);
- if (err) {
- u8 mode = FIELD_GET(MCP251XFD_REG_CON_OPMOD_MASK, con);
+ if (err != -ETIMEDOUT && err != -EBADMSG)
+ return err;
+
+ /* Ignore return value.
+ * Print below error messages, even if this fails.
+ */
+ regmap_read(priv->map_reg, MCP251XFD_REG_OSC, &osc);
+ if (mcp251xfd_reg_invalid(con)) {
netdev_err(priv->ndev,
- "Controller failed to enter mode %s Mode (%u) and stays in %s Mode (%u).\n",
- mcp251xfd_get_mode_str(mode_req), mode_req,
- mcp251xfd_get_mode_str(mode), mode);
- return err;
+ "Failed to read CAN Control Register (con=0x%08x, osc=0x%08x).\n",
+ con, osc);
+
+ return -ENODEV;
}
- return 0;
+ mode = FIELD_GET(MCP251XFD_REG_CON_OPMOD_MASK, con);
+ netdev_err(priv->ndev,
+ "Controller failed to enter mode %s Mode (%u) and stays in %s Mode (%u) (con=0x%08x, osc=0x%08x).\n",
+ mcp251xfd_get_mode_str(mode_req), mode_req,
+ mcp251xfd_get_mode_str(mode), mode,
+ con, osc);
+
+ return -ETIMEDOUT;
}
